Publisher's Synopsis

Based upon the latest research in the topic of flexibility, this revised and updated edition includes five new chapters. These chapters cover the hypermobility of joints; joint manipulation and chiropractic adjustment; controversial stretches; the relationship of stretching and special populations; and the functionality of stretching and flexibility for specific sports and health conditions. The first few chapters cover factors that limit flexibility, such as the titin filament in muscle, plasticity in the spinal cord's neural circuits, and the influence of circadian cycles. The remaining chapters discuss how such limiting factors can be modified to enhance joint range of motion. These chapters feature a variety of techniques to enhance flexibility throughout the body.
